  • Control the page height and page width of pdf report using pasta_pdf.cfg

    Hi All,
    I've followed the note: 338990.1 (how to print publisher PDF reports via the concurrent manager) in metalink to print a PDF REPORT. Everything work fine except the page height and page width is used as default (8X11). Is there anyway that i can custom page height and page width size such as: legal (8.5X14).
    current set up in pasta_pdf.cfg
    [DEFAULT]
    %% ============== Preprocessing Command ==================== %%
    % Pasta can use a preprocessing command to invoke any executable
    % that supports an input file and an output file (a filter program).
    % You can use redirection. Pasta will invoke the filter program
    % to preprocess the Pasta output before passing it to the printing
    % command. By using the preprocess option, you can generate output
    % formats other than the formats Pasta currently supports. For
    % example, you can generate PCL output.
    % You can use {infile} and {outfile} in this option.
    % {infile} is the output file generated by Pasta. You can use
    % it as input for the preprocessing command. It is a temporary
    % file and will be deleted after being passed to the
    % preprocessing command. {outfile} is the output file generated
    % by the preprocessing command. Pasta names it temporarily and
    % it will be deleted after being passed to the printing command.
    % If you want to keep it, you can name it by using the '-o'
    % command line option. Pasta will copy {outfile} to the file you
    % specify.
    % Preprocess for PDF output
    % This is an example for PDF output to print.
    ; Xpdf
    preprocess=/usr/local/bin/pdftops {infile} {outfile}
    ; Ghost Script
    ; preprocess=pdf2ps {infile} {outfile}
    ; Acrobat
    ; preprocess=acroread -toPostScript -pairs {infile} {outfile}
    %% ============== Printing Command ========================= %%
    % You can specify the printing command and options you want
    % to use to print your report. Pasta will pass the final output
    % to this command. {printername} will be replaced by the
    % actual printer name passed through the command line option
    % (-pn), so in most cases you don't have to change these
    % options.
    % for UNIX platform
    printCommand=lp -c -d{printername}
    % for Windows platform
    ntPrintCommand=print /D:{printername}
    %% ============== Error Log File =========================== %%
    % This tells Pasta to create a log file. The default error
    % output is stderr.
    ;errorlogfile=pasta.log
